码迷,mamicode.com
首页 > 数据库 > 详细

mariadb5.5升级mariadb10.1

时间:2020-03-31 12:26:08      阅读:112      评论:0      收藏:0      [点我收藏+]

标签:root   mysql   hat   data   ade   upgrade   新版   event   初始   

环境

旧版:mariadb-5.5
新版:mariadb-10.1

升级数据库

1.备份数据库

mysqldump -uroot -p --skip-lock-table --events --all-databases > /data/all.dump

2.卸载旧版数据库

yum remove mariadb-server
rm -f /etc/my.cnf
rm -rf /var/lib/mysql/

3.升级新版数据库

配置mariadb的yum源
vim /etc/yum.repo.d/mariadb.repo

[mariadb]
name = MariaDB
baseurl = https://mirrors.aliyun.com/mariadb/yum/10.1/redhat7-amd64/
gpgkey=https://mirrors.aliyun.com/mariadb/yum/RPM-GPG-KEY-MariaDB
gpgcheck=1

安装
yum -y install MariaDB-server galera MariaDB-client MariaDB-shared MariaDB-backup MariaDB-common
启动并配置开机自启
systemctl start mariadb.service
systemctl enable mariadb.service

4.mariadb初始化

/usr/bin/mysql_secure_installation
技术图片

5.导入数据

mysql -uroot -p < /data/all.dump

6.升级并检查旧数据

mysql_upgrade -uroot -p
至此升级完成

参考文档:

https://mariadb.com/kb/en/upgrading-from-mariadb-55-to-mariadb-100/

mariadb5.5升级mariadb10.1

标签:root   mysql   hat   data   ade   upgrade   新版   event   初始   

原文地址:https://blog.51cto.com/jinkcloud/2483254

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!